Tools & Equipment Required

  • •Oil filter wrench
  • •Socket set
  • •Oil catch pan
  • •Funnel
  • •Clean rags
  • •Torque wrench
  • •Jack
  • •Jack stands

Parts Required

  • •Engine oil (5W-20 or as specified)
  • •Oil filter (specific to Honda Accord 8th Generation)

Solution
1. Preparation
  • Tools Required: Oil filter wrench, socket set, oil catch pan, funnel, clean rags, torque wrench, jack and jack stands (if necessary).
  • Gather the required oil and oil filter for the vehicle.
  • Ensure the vehicle is on a level surface and securely parked.
2. Drain Old Oil
  1. Lift the Vehicle (if necessary):

    • Use a jack to lift the vehicle and secure it with jack stands.
    • Wear safety gloves and goggles for protection.
  2. Remove the Oil Drain Plug:

    • Position the oil catch pan under the oil pan.
    • Use a socket wrench to loosen and remove the oil drain plug. Allow the oil to completely drain into the pan.
  3. Replace the Drain Plug:

    • Once the oil has drained, clean the drain plug and replace it.
    • Tighten the drain plug to the manufacturer's torque specification (typically 30-35 ft-lbs).
3. Replace Oil Filter
  1. Remove the Old Oil Filter:

    • Use an oil filter wrench to loosen and remove the old oil filter.
    • Be cautious of residual oil that may spill.
  2. Prepare the New Oil Filter:

    • Apply a small amount of new oil to the rubber gasket of the new filter.
    • Install the new oil filter by hand until it is snug, then tighten it an additional 3/4 turn.
4. Add New Oil
  1. Add New Engine Oil:

    • Open the hood and remove the oil filler cap.
    • Using a funnel, pour the appropriate amount of new engine oil (usually 4.5 to 5 quarts for the Honda Accord) into the engine.
  2. Check Oil Level:

    • After adding oil, wait a few minutes and then use the dipstick to check the oil level.
    • Add more oil if necessary, ensuring it does not exceed the maximum mark.
5. Final Steps
  • Start the Engine:
    • Start the engine and let it idle for a few minutes while checking for any leaks around the oil filter and drain plug.
  • Turn Off the Engine:
    • After checking for leaks, turn off the engine and re-check the oil level, adding more oil if required.
